  • Question
    How can I find my friend's obituary if I'm having trouble locating it online?
    Community Answer
    Community Answer
    If your friend passed away recently, the obituary might not be published yet, as they are usually written and posted within a week of the death. Additionally, the family may have chosen to keep it private.
  • Question
    Are obituaries usually public?
    Community Answer
    Community Answer
    Obituaries are generally public, but sometimes they may be deleted or edited to protect a family's privacy.
